    They are tough creatures for sure, once you get them in the boat the fight is just starting. They thrash around and bounce and tear up everything. Ditto on their mouth being a meat grinder. I hear the Cajuns are using the grinnel roe as a caviar.

    Jr. On Swamp People cleaned some and ran em through a meat grinder. Then he mixed in some bread crumbs, chopped celery, seasoning and a few other things and made fish cakes. Then he fried em in a fish fryer. Looked good!!!
